(Pocket -Lint) - Having already presented the devices during local launches in his country of origin, Huawei finally deploys the phones of the P50 series internationally.More specifically, it makes the P50 Pro and its first foldable valve, the P50 Pocket, available in Europe.
As you can expect from a range of high -end Huawei phones, they are delivered with high -end price labels.On the continent, the P50 Pro costs a beautiful € 1199, where the standard P50 Pocket is € 1299 and the premium edition of the P50 Pocket: € 1599.
All the other details of the phones have been almost all announced, the two devices being very well placed in the "lighthouse" category of the phones.
The P50 PRO - announced for the first time in the summer of 2021 - is an ultra -premium classic smartphone with a large 6.6 -inch OLED screen with refresh levels up to 120 Hz and a resolution of 2,700 x 1228 pixels.
It is powered by the Snapdragon 888 processor, comes with 8 GB of RAM and 256 GB of storage.There is also a 4360 mAh battery with 66 W wiring supercharging capacities and a quick wireless supercharge of 50 W.
It is in the camera department that the phone is looking to stand out, with a four -cameras system that includes two main lenses (a color, a mono), an ultra -wide camera and a camera with telephoto lensesof periscope with optical zoom up to 10x.

As for the P50 Pocket, this announcement is more recent and sees Huawei joining Samsung and Motorola to offer a foldable smartphone in Clamshell style.The accent is put on style and design, what we see most obviously in the Golden Premium publishing with its stripes in the shape of a fan on the body.
It has a round cover screen at the front to flash the notifications and serve as a mirror for selfies when you want to take a selfie with the main cameras.
The interior screen measures 6.9 inches, offers refresh rates up to 120 Hz and a resolution of 2,700 x 1228.Like the P50 Pro, it is powered by the Snapdragon 888 processor and is delivered with 8 GB of RAM and 256 GB of storage as standard.However, the Premium Gold model is delivered with 12 GB of RAM and 512 GB of storage.
It has a triple camera system consisting of a main camera, an ultra-wide camera and an ultra-spectral camera that captures colors and light invisible to human eye, and allowed Huawei deAllow a funny -type photo effect.
The two phones execute Emui 12 and - as it has been the case for a few years now - have not been delivered with the Google Play services.This means that you will have to check and make sure you can use the applications you count on before deciding if you want to spit these premium prices for these two phones.
